Abstract
Ultrasound-guided automated Tru-cut needle biopsy may be used as an alternative to fine needle aspiration cytology for the assessment of discrete mass lesions of the breast. This is a retrospective study of 187 biopsies, comparing the results with a final diagnosis obtained from subsequent excision or outpatient follow-up. Biopsies were performed using a spring-loaded gun under ultrasound guidance. Invasive malignancy was demonstrated in 114 biopsies, 98 of which were subjected to surgery, with no false-positives. Twelve biopsies contained 'atypical cells', pre-invasive malignancy or risk factors for invasive carcinoma, ten of which proved to be invasive malignancy on excision. Normal or benign tissue was found in 61 biopsies, but of those that proceeded to excision biopsy, 16 were invasive or in situ carcinoma. The sensitivity of the procedure for detecting significant pathology was 88.7%, and the specificity 100%. When used as part of triple assessment, the sensitivity increases to 97.9%. Ultrasound-guided Tru-cut needle biopsy is a well-tolerated and reliable procedure for providing a tissue diagnosis of malignancy before definitive treatment, and obviating the need for formal excision biopsy of lesions for which there is a low index of suspicion.
